The Sales Trainee Program September is a structured training initiative designed to develop skills for future sales roles, often involving rotations and mentorship. In contrast, a Sales Associate typically refers to an entry-level position focused on direct customer sales. While both roles involve sales, the trainee program emphasizes training and development, whereas the associate role centers on immediate sales responsibilities.

As a Sales Trainee, you will learn the electrical distribution business and Graybar's sales process through a mix of formal training sessions and hands-on learning. Our Sales Trainees are exposed to all areas of our business and are given the opportunity to receive specialized training and are provided a great overview of our industry before transitioning into a sales role.

In this role you will:

  • Learn Graybar's sales and distribution process
  • Develop product knowledge of electrical, communications, and security equipment
  • Rotate through different areas of the business including sales, logistics, customer service, transactional and project processes

What you bring to the table:

  • Ability to drive and operate a motor vehicle with a valid driver's license
  • Ability to work independently and within a team
  • Highly effective interpersonal and communication skills
  • 2 or 4-year degree or equivalent work experience
